[SPECIAL PRESS] THE WORKS OF GEOFFREY CHAUCER [8 VOLUMES]

Author: Geoffrey Chaucer | Alfred W. Pollard [Editor] | Hugh Chesterman [Artist]
Title: [SPECIAL PRESS] THE WORKS OF GEOFFREY CHAUCER [8 VOLUMES]
Publication: Stratford-upon-Avon | Shakepeare Head Press: Printed at the Shakespeare Head Press and Published for the Press by Basil Blackwell, 1928, 1929
Edition: Limited Edition

Description: Eight quarto bindings; in pale blue board backed in linen with printed paper labels; printed in red and in black or in blue and black, and with hand-colored illustrations throughout; a couple of the labels are lightly chipped, though each volumes has a new label tipped into the rear of the book; the top of the spine of the first volume of The Canterbury Tales is a big bumped; Three Hundred and Seventy Five Copies of this Edition have been Printed at the Shakespeare Head Press, Stratford-Upon-Avon of which Three Hundred and Fifty are for sale; Eleven Copies More have been printed on Vellum. This copy is Numbered 240; with a slip from the printer laid in to Volume One: "The Figures of the Canterbury Pilgrims in this and the following volumes have been freely drawn by Hugh Chesterman from those in the Ellesmere Ms. of the Canterbury Tales.~~The contents of this lovely set are as follows: Volumes 1-3. The Tales of Canterbury; Volume. 4. The Parsons Tale | Earlier Minor Poems; Volume 5.Boece: Boecii de Consolacione Philosophie; Volum e 6. Troilus and Criseyde; Volume 7. The Hous of Fame | The Leegende of Good Women | Later Minor Poems |Doubtful Minor Poems | A Treatise on the Astrolabe; Volume 8. The Romaunt of the Rose.~~The attractive small bookplate of collector Albert Parsons Sachs is on the pastedown of each volume.
